Over time, teeth naturally become stained or discolored from coffee, tea, red wine, tobacco, certain medications, and simply aging. While drugstore whitening strips and toothpastes may promise results, they often fall short and can even cause sensitivity when used incorrectly.

Take-Home Whitening Kits

For patients who prefer to whiten gradually at home, we also offer custom take-home whitening kits. We'll create trays that fit your teeth perfectly, along with professional-strength whitening gel. You'll wear the trays for a specified time each day, and within one to two weeks, you'll notice a significant difference.

Custom trays ensure the gel stays where it should—on your teeth, not your gums—which means better results with less sensitivity.

Is Teeth Whitening Right for You?

Teeth whitening works best on natural teeth that are healthy and free of decay. If you have crowns, veneers, or fillings on your front teeth, those restorations won't change color with whitening treatment. Common questions
Will teeth whitening make my teeth sensitive?+

Some patients experience temporary sensitivity during or after whitening, but it typically goes away within a day or two. We can adjust the treatment strength or recommend desensitizing toothpaste to minimize discomfort. Let us know if you already have sensitive teeth so we can plan accordingly.

How long will my whitening results last?+

Results typically last one to three years, depending on your habits. Avoiding or limiting coffee, tea, red wine, and tobacco will help your smile stay brighter longer. Touch-up treatments are quick and easy if you notice your teeth starting to darken again.

Can I whiten my teeth if I have crowns or fillings?+

Whitening gel only works on natural tooth enamel—it won't change the color of crowns, veneers, or fillings. If you have restorations on visible teeth, we'll discuss your options during your consultation. In some cases, you may want to whiten first, then replace old restorations to match your new shade.
